Symptoms of pelvic inflammatory disease mainly include abdominal pressure and pain, rebound pain, leucorrhea, dysmenorrhea, etc., which can usually be treated with medication and surgery. 1. Symptoms, pelvic inflammatory disease symptoms manifest more, may appear more obvious lower abdominal pain, pain in sexual intercourse symptoms, but also may produce yellow, brown or green discharge. Some people may also experience more obvious symptoms such as bleeding from the vagina, abnormal leukorrhea, fever and menstrual cramps. 2. Treatment, if pelvic inflammatory disease has already appeared, you can use broad-spectrum antibiotic drugs under the guidance of the doctor, such as cefixime, amoxicillin, etc. At the same time, if the situation is more serious, the emergence of obvious pelvic abscess or scar tissue, may need to undergo surgical treatment. After pelvic inflammatory disease, you need to pay more attention to rest, keep personal cleanliness and hygiene, avoid infection.
